The Dark Id posted:The Hamelin Organization was basically Umbrella Incorporated tasked with handling the salt monster Legion apocalypse in the original NieR’s backstory. They did this by doing a bunch a dumb poo poo with magic they didn’t really understand like making super-powered child soldiers or sticking people’s souls in magic books, turning people into giant grinning cartoon skeletons or giving petrification vision to kids and whatnot. They likely also made the original androids to oversee the Plan Z of throwing magic poo poo at the wall and hoping for the best that was Project Gestalt. Also OG NieR had that predilection to name their bosses after fairy tales, so I guess it makes sense that not-Umbrella would be named after the (Pied Piper of) Hamelin, especially since they probably also made Devola and Popola and them leading you on through the story.
